Random Zeo questions
 
After watching a few episodes of Zeo, I started to think of questions regarding the series from a within universe standpoint and a production standpoint. So here is a series of random questions that I hope there are answers to.

In universe questions:

1) Was it ever mentioned what African country Tanya is from?
2) Dose anyone understand the time travel that led us into Zeo?

Production questions:

1) Why was Ernie's Beach Club on the lake? I mean, they were filming in Los Angeles at the time, could't they have gone to an actual beach?
2) Why was it that only the actors for Cestro and Delphine returned though out the run of Zeo? Could they not get the other Alien Ranger actors or did they not want to get the other actors?
3) In relation to the Tanya question, has Nakia Burrise ever stated why her character is from an African tribe, yet she played the character as a typical American teenager?
4) Why was it necessary to introduce the Machine Empire as the new villains? Granted they were using Sentai footage, but they eventually brought back Zedd and company with original footage, so why not just keep Zedd and Rita all season?

Tanya was from America. Her parents got lost on an expedition. She ended up being adopted by the African Tribe when they went missing.

The time travel was pretty funny and inconsistent. Since it seemed like they reduced everyone's ages but made them think it was still the present rather then the past. But there were times when it seemed like it was supposed to be the past. Tanya' s back story and true age is a bit hazy due to this.

I would guess that it was just cheaper to film on that lake. I would guess the limited Alien Ranger cast was a cost cutting thing too. Again Tanya was originally from America. She did have trouble fitting in at first anyway.

I supposed.they figured using the Machine Empire.would be cheaper and match the footage. Plus it was something different. Zeo was trying to shake things to stop ratings and toy sale declines. Its worth noting that Zedd and Rita were going to be the Turbo villains at one point. But Axelrod was unavailable.
